Output 5308320ac871a53c16d8ec7789dbc62df623b19fdb206cfa4f01bd38e012e686:0

value
5900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cbd641ad2e54af1a55a46e75cb3f4c0293dacb75 OP_EQUALVERIFY OP_CHECKSIG
address
Ldok6xfeXhsqQcbdmFhAHHwV5oqcbQCnRy
transaction
5308320ac871a53c16d8ec7789dbc62df623b19fdb206cfa4f01bd38e012e686
spent
true